Searched refs:uvoice_ringbuff_t (Results 1 – 6 of 6) sorted by relevance
/AliOS-Things-master/components/uvoice/internal/ |
A D | uvoice_ringbuffer.h | 9 int32_t uvoice_ringbuff_reset(uvoice_ringbuff_t *rb); 10 int32_t uvoice_ringbuff_init(uvoice_ringbuff_t *rb, uint8_t *buffer, int32_t size); 11 int32_t uvoice_ringbuff_freesize(uvoice_ringbuff_t *rb); 12 int32_t uvoice_ringbuff_dirtysize(uvoice_ringbuff_t *rb); 13 int32_t uvoice_ringbuff_fill(uvoice_ringbuff_t *rb, uint8_t *buffer, int32_t size); 14 int32_t uvoice_ringbuff_read(uvoice_ringbuff_t *rb, uint8_t *buffer, int32_t size); 15 int32_t uvoice_ringbuff_drop(uvoice_ringbuff_t *rb, int32_t size); 16 int32_t uvoice_ringbuff_back(uvoice_ringbuff_t *rb, int32_t size);
|
A D | uvoice_common.h | 33 } uvoice_ringbuff_t; typedef
|
A D | uvoice_play.h | 104 uvoice_ringbuff_t rb;
|
/AliOS-Things-master/components/uvoice/common/ |
A D | ringbuffer.c | 16 int32_t uvoice_ringbuff_reset(uvoice_ringbuff_t *rb) in uvoice_ringbuff_reset() 30 int32_t uvoice_ringbuff_init(uvoice_ringbuff_t *rb, in uvoice_ringbuff_init() 54 int32_t uvoice_ringbuff_freesize(uvoice_ringbuff_t *rb) in uvoice_ringbuff_freesize() 63 int32_t uvoice_ringbuff_dirtysize(uvoice_ringbuff_t *rb) in uvoice_ringbuff_dirtysize() 72 int32_t uvoice_ringbuff_fill(uvoice_ringbuff_t *rb, in uvoice_ringbuff_fill() 115 int32_t uvoice_ringbuff_read(uvoice_ringbuff_t *rb, in uvoice_ringbuff_read() 163 int32_t uvoice_ringbuff_drop(uvoice_ringbuff_t *rb, int32_t size) in uvoice_ringbuff_drop() 206 int32_t uvoice_ringbuff_back(uvoice_ringbuff_t *rb, int32_t size) in uvoice_ringbuff_back()
|
/AliOS-Things-master/components/uvoice/audio/ |
A D | audio_aec.h | 25 uvoice_ringbuff_t rb;
|
/AliOS-Things-master/components/uvoice/stream/ |
A D | uvoice_cache.h | 33 uvoice_ringbuff_t rb;
|
Completed in 10 milliseconds